Dr Labros P. Babalioutas is an Assistant Professor in Comparative Analysis of Administrative Systems at the Faculty of Public Administration of Panteion University. He is a lawyer as a member of the Athens Bar Association. He has been a member of a Committee of Supreme Council for Civil Personnel Selection (ASEP) for the selection of Special Scientific Staff, member of the Educational Council of the School of Officers of the Hellenic Police, as well as an alternate member of the Board of Directors of the Onassis Cardiac Surgery Center. He has been a member of several administrative Committees of Panteion University. He is an expert in several legal issues of Panteion University (legal control of decisions for the election of faculty members etc). He is a member of the Local Crime Prevention Council of the Municipality of Piraeus. His current scientific interests lie in areas like Public Administration, Health Services Administration, Administrative Decentralization and Local Government, Administrative Reform, e-Government in Public Administration, EU Regional-Cohesion Policy etc. He has taught since 2003 until today (at undergraduate and postgraduate level) also in other Universities in the country. 

He is a member of Scientific Associations and Scientific Societies. His scientific articles have as their subject, issues of Constitutional Law, Administrative Law and Public Administration and have been published in reputable scientific journals of the country, as well as in reputable international scientific journals. He has also taken part in conferences and workshops on issues concerning the Greek Public Administration and its reform framework.
